Factors Determining Action Potential Conduction Velocity:
- Amplitude & rate of change of action potential
- - increasing velocity, decreasing time
- - if large, more likely to depolarize adjacent cells
- Anatomy of conducting cells
- - increased diameter, increases conduction velocity
- - number of interconnections
- - longer nexus junctions (Purkinje cells)
- "Cable Properties" of the conducting system
